C. J. Absar, F. Absar, and . Catthooradiletta, Compiler-based approach for exploiting scratch-pad in presence of irregular array access The Next Generation of Intel IXP Network Processors, DATE, 2002.

. Athavale, Influence of array allocation mechanisms on memory system energy, Proceedings 15th International Parallel and Distributed Processing Symposium. IPDPS 2001, p.3, 2001.
DOI : 10.1109/IPDPS.2001.924930

. Avissar, An optimal memory allocation scheme for scratch-pad-based embedded systems, ACM Transactions on Embedded Computing Systems, vol.1, issue.1, pp.6-26, 2002.
DOI : 10.1145/581888.581891

. Banakar, Scratchpad memory, Proceedings of the tenth international symposium on Hardware/software codesign , CODES '02, pp.73-78, 2002.
DOI : 10.1145/774789.774805

M. Benini, G. Benini, and . Micheli, System-level power optimization, Proceedings of the 1999 international symposium on Low power electronics and design , ISLPED '99, pp.288-293, 1999.
DOI : 10.1145/313817.313957

M. Benini, G. Benini, and . Micheli, System-level power optimization, Proceedings of the 1999 international symposium on Low power electronics and design , ISLPED '99, pp.74-85, 2000.
DOI : 10.1145/313817.313957

. Benini, Increasing energy efficiency of embedded systems by application-specific memory hierarchy generation, IEEE Design & Test of Computers, vol.17, issue.2, pp.74-85, 2000.
DOI : 10.1109/54.844336

. Dominguez, Heap data allocation to scratch-pad memory in embedded systems, ACM Transactions on Design Automation of Electronic Systems, vol.5, issue.2, pp.115-192, 2005.

. Egger, Scratchpad memory management for portable systems with a memory management unit, Proceedings of the 6th ACM & IEEE International conference on Embedded software , EMSOFT '06, 2006.
DOI : 10.1145/1176887.1176933

M. Graybill, R. Graybill, and . Melhem, Power aware computing, 2002.
DOI : 10.1007/978-1-4757-6217-4

D. D. Hiser, J. W. Hiser, and . Davidson, EMBARC: An Efficient Memory Bank Assignment Algorithm for Retargetable Compilers, ACM SIG- PLAN/SIGBED conference on Languages, compilers, and tools for embedded systems, pp.182-191, 2004.

. Kandemir, Dynamic management of scratch-pad memory space, Proceedings of the 38th conference on Design automation , DAC '01, 2001.
DOI : 10.1145/378239.379049

. Kandemir, Compiler-guided leakage optimization for banked scratch-pad memories, IEEE Transactions on Very Large Scale Integration (VLSI) Systems, vol.13, issue.10, pp.1136-1146, 2005.
DOI : 10.1109/TVLSI.2005.859478

. Nguyen, Memory allocation for embedded systems with a compile-time-unknown scratch-pad size Efficient utilization of scratch-pad memory in embedded processor applications An integrated hardware/software approach for run-time scratchpad management, CASES, 2005. [Panda et DATE DAC, pp.238-243, 1997.

. Steinke, Reducing energy consumption by dynamic copying of instructions onto onchip memory, Proceedings of the 15th international symposium on System Synthesis , ISSS '02, 2002.
DOI : 10.1145/581199.581247

. Steinke, Assigning program and data objects to scratchpad for energy reduction Compiler-decided dynamic memory allocation for scratch-pad based embedded systems An integrated scratch-pad allocator for affine and non-affine code Dynamic allocation for scratch-pad memory using compile-time decisions, DATE DATE, pp.409-276, 2002.

. Verma, Data Partitioning for Maximal Scratchpad Usage, ASPDAC, 2003.
DOI : 10.1145/1119772.1119788

URL : http://citeseerx.ist.psu.edu/viewdoc/summary?doi=10.1.1.12.2876

. Verma, Dynamic overlay of scratchpad memory for energy minimization, Proceedings of the 2nd IEEE/ACM/IFIP international conference on Hardware/software codesign and system synthesis , CODES+ISSS '04, 2004.
DOI : 10.1145/1016720.1016748

]. O. Zendra, Memory and compiler optimizations for low-power and energy, ICOOOLPS, 2006.
URL : https://hal.archives-ouvertes.fr/inria-00104146